Co je BASIC?
Univerzální symbolický instrukční kód pro začátečníky (BASIC) je rodina snadno použitelných programovacích jazyků. Počátečním účelem tohoto jazyka na vysoké úrovni, který byl představen v roce 1963, bylo zpřístupnit počítače studentům mimo vědu. Spolu s jeho variantami, to si užilo rozšířenou popularitu pro mikropočítače v 70-tých letech. Podobnou úroveň popularity získaly osobní počítače v 80. letech.
Počáteční počítače byly vysoce specializované, drahé stroje, které byly použity pro plnění zvláštních úkolů, jako je výpočet vědeckých vzorců a zpracování dat. V 60. letech se však počítače začaly měnit, byly levnější a rychlejší. Počítače představovaly hlavní výdaje a používání programovacích jazyků bylo velmi obtížné. Počítače jako takové byly pro běžné uživatele nepraktické.
Jak se počítače staly rychlejšími a dostupnějšími, lidé začali uvažovat o jejich životaschopnosti pro komerční použití a byly zavedeny počítače schopné sdílení času. Sdílení času umožnilo více uživatelům přístup a použití stejné centrální procesorové jednotky (CPU) a systémové paměti. Počítače rostly stále rychleji. Nakonec vyrostli dostatečně rychle, aby uživatelé mohli zapomenout, že se s ostatními podělili. Brzy bylo možné, aby stovky uživatelů sdílely jediný procesor.
BASIC byl vytvořen pro studenty, aby je mohli používat při psaní programů pro systém sdílení času na Dartmouthské univerzitě, což podporuje požadavky na výuku a výzkum. Jeho účelem bylo odstranit problémy způsobené staršími a složitějšími programovacími jazyky a vytvořit jazyk, který by lépe vyhovoval jednotlivcům postrádajícím vysoce technické nebo aritmetické pozadí. Tento programovací jazyk byl jeho prvním dialektem a stal se známým jako Dartmouth BASIC. Další dialekty byly představeny v letech následujících po jeho návrhu a provedení.
V roce 1975 začal BASIC směřovat k širšímu využití. V té době typické programovací jazyky spotřebovávaly více paměti, než měli běžní uživatelé počítačů k dispozici na svých systémech. Návrháři společnosti BASIC začali uvažovat o své životaschopnosti pro mikropočítače. Varianta s názvem Tiny BASIC byla jednou z prvních, která byla použita pro mikropočítače, jako je MITS Altair 8800. Altair 8800 je často považován za začátek revoluce osobního počítače, která znamenala příštích několik let.
Altair BASIC byl vydán v roce 1975 jako Microsoft BASIC; Bill Gates, Paul Allen a Monte Davidoff byli oceněni jeho vývojem. Brzy byly vyvinuty další verze této platformy pod jinými platformami. Na jednom místě byl tento jazyk na většině domácích počítačů považován za standardní. Nakonec byly vytvořeny nové jazyky a BASIC ztratil značný význam pro uživatele domácích počítačů. Jeho verze však žijí prostřednictvím fandů, vývojářů a dalších zájemců o jednoduchý počítačový jazyk.